Mother in custody after death of child

 

A woman who was arrested for killing her own baby has been denied bail in the Mutale Magistrate’s Court.

Lutendo Khorommbi (32) appeared in court on Monday and the case was postponed to 23 February. She has been remanded in custody.

Mutale police spokesperson WO Tshilidzi Nyambeni said Khorommbi had been arrested last Friday (22 January), following an incident that had happened the previous night.

"The accused opened a missing child docket with us on Thursday night after she claimed that her three-year-old girl, Fency Khorommbi, had gone missing from her house at Mulodi village.”

Nyambeni added that the mother told them that she had been sleeping with her three children in the room. She said that she left the room to use the outside toilet and when she got back, Fency was missing. "She claimed that she was suffering from a running stomach, which forced her to leave the room often.”

According to the mother’s statement to the police, when she arrived back in the room at around 21:00, “she claimed she was shocked to find that only her six-month-old baby and her 11-year-old child were in the room.”

A missing person case was opened and a search started immediately, until the body of little Fency was found about 500 meters away from her home the following morning at around 11:30. She had an open wound on the left side of her forehead.

"Following tough questions from our investigators, Khorommbi confessed on Thursday afternoon that the child had died after she had slapped her in the face and she had fallen to the floor. She claimed that she was emotional when she slapped the child after she found her baby crying while lying on the floor next to where Fency was sleeping,” Nyambeni added.

According to the police spokesperson, the mother said that she had slapped Fency after she had failed to explain why the baby was crying. "Khorommbi told us that she had decided to dump Fency’s body after she had failed to resuscitate her," said Nyambeni.

Fency's death had earlier sent shockwaves around the village and the surrounding areas amid fears that she might have been the victim of a ritual killing. A community member, Mr Jerry  Masevhe, who took part in searching for the missing child, is extremely upset about the situation.

“I cannot believe that when I took part in searching for the child we would find the young girl wrapped in a blanket inside a plastic bag. We later learned that the mother of the young girl had been arrested and charged with the murder,” said Masevhe.

Ms Florence Radzilani, chairperson of the ANC Women’s League in Vhembe, said that she was horrified about the situation. “We are making a clarion call to all women who have family problems to consult social workers and pastors, so that they can get some help in resolving their problems,” Radzilani said.
